Farm and Home Management Educators in Georgia earn a median salary of $33,510 per year ($2,792/month). This is 44.4% below the national average of $60,244. Georgia ranks #33 out of 34 states for Farm and Home Management Educators pay. Approximately 200 people work in this occupation across Georgia. Salaries increased by 5.5% compared to 2024.

About This Job: Farm and Home Management Educators

Instruct and advise individuals and families engaged in agriculture, agricultural-related processes, or home management activities. Demonstrate procedures and apply research findings to advance agricultural and home management activities. May develop educational outreach programs. May instruct on either agricultural issues such as agricultural processes and techniques, pest management, and food safety, or on home management issues such as budgeting, nutrition, and child development.

Salary Range: Farm and Home Management Educators in Georgia

Salaries for Farm and Home Management Educators in Georgia range from $15,080 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$102,860 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$20,470 and $49,300.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
